Re: [PATCH 6/9] sel-sched: Don't mess with register restores
On Mon, Sep 12, 2016 at 11:24:01AM -0600, Jeff Law wrote:
> >sel-sched-ir.c says
> >
> > /* Certain instructions cannot be cloned, and frame related insns and
> > the insn adjacent to NOTE_INSN_EPILOGUE_BEG cannot be moved out of
> > their block. */
> > if (prologue_epilogue_contains (insn))
> >
> >...
> >
> >and I'm just extending that to "epilogue" instructions not in the
> >"epilogue" ;-)
> >
> >If all such epilogue instructions always had a REG_CFA_RESTORE note,
> >we could drop the "old" thing; but even instructions restoring a register
> >do not always have such a note (they can be batched up, and they can be
> >not emitted at all if not shrink-wrapping).
> Can you fix this by registering the separate prologue/epilogue insns in
> prologue_insn_hash and epilogue_insn_hash or does that have unintended
> consequences?
An interesting plan, I'll try.
